The climate of Silver Creek
The climate in
Silver Creek,
Belize belongs to the Af (Tropical rainforest) under the Köppen climate classification system. This environment is characterized by consistent rainfall throughout the year and high temperatures. The geographical positioning near the Equator further enhances the tropical climate attributes, taking into account the position of Silver Creek in the southern region of Belize.
Temperature remains consistently high throughout the year, with monthly averages ranging from 20°C (68°F) to 31.3°C (88.3°F). The highest temperature observed is often during the middle of the year, with the months from
May to
September being the warmest. Humidity averages also stay relatively high, with lowest values around 77% from
April to
October and spikes reaching up to 83% in
January and
December.
Rainfall displays a fascinating pattern in this region, with peak monthly averages documented as 169mm (6.65") in
July and the lowest, 46mm (1.81") in April. This region is no stranger to rainy days, data reveals a presence of approximately 18.6 to 30 days of rainfall each month, with the highest occurrence during mid-year, from
June to
August.
A feature worth noting is sunlight duration. On average, the area enjoys between 11.2 hours to 13.1 hours of daylight daily throughout the year. A variation occurs in the duration of sunshine received each day, averaging from 5.5 hours in January to 10.6 hours in April. Visibility remains consistent at around 9-10km (-6.2mi).

Spring weather in Silver Creek
Springtime at
Silver Creek, observed from
March to
May, sees the environment transitioning towards higher temperatures, with averages swinging between 21.2°C (70.2°F) and 31°C (87.8°F). While daylight duration gradually increases from an average of 12.1 hours to 12.9 hours, humidity and rainfall also witness a noticeable uptick. In particular, May indicates a significant jump in rainfall from 46mm (1.81") in
April to 105mm (4.13").
Summer weather in Silver Creek
Summers, from
June to
August, experience the most elevated temperatures of the year, ranging from 24.6°C (76.3°F) to 31.1°C (88°F), in conjunction with increased rainfall, maxing out at 169mm (6.65") in
July. Despite having the highest average number of rainy days, this season benefits from an extended span of daylight, with an average of 13 hours daily.
Autumn weather in Silver Creek
Autumn, spanning from
September to
November, witnesses a slight dip in temperature, with averages moving between 21.7°C (71.1°F) and 31.3°C (88.3°F). Rainfall remains high, especially in
October with a peak of 145mm (5.71"). Sunshine hours reduce to an average of 9.4 hours a day in September, dropping further to 6.8 hours by November.
Winter weather in Silver Creek
The winter season in
Silver Creek, taking place from
December to
February, brings slightly cooler temperatures, fluctuating from 20°C (68°F) to 28.5°C (83.3°F), along with a decrease in rainfall to about 78mm (3.07") by December. Daylight hours see a minor reduction to approximately 11.3 hours in December, while the number of sunshine hours clocks in at around 6 hours daily. Among winter months,
January records the highest humidity averages, reaching up to 83%.
